made this makeup caddy for my wife. It sits on the counter in the bathroom. I made it out of white oak and the bottom is wenge. Notice the skinny slot, thats for her bank card, money and drivers license. She doesn't like to carry a purse, so all her stuff is ready to go when she is. She just loves it!
